Utah Admin. Code R315-265-1059 - Air Emission Standards for Equipment Leaks - Standards: Delay of Repair
(a) Delay of repair
of equipment for which leaks have been detected will be allowed if the repair
is technically infeasible without a hazardous waste management unit shutdown.
In such a case, repair of this equipment shall occur before the end of the next
hazardous waste management unit shutdown.
(b) Delay of repair of equipment for which
leaks have been detected will be allowed for equipment that is isolated from
the hazardous waste management unit and that does not continue to contain or
contact hazardous waste with organic concentrations at least 10% by
weight.
(c) Delay of repair for
valves will be allowed if:
(1) The owner or
operator determines that emissions of purged material resulting from immediate
repair are greater than the emissions likely to result from delay of
repair.
(2) When repair procedures
are effected, the purged material is collected and destroyed or recovered in a
control device complying with Section R315-265-1060.
(d) Delay of repair for pumps will be allowed
if:
(1) Repair requires the use of a dual
mechanical seal system that includes a barrier fluid system.
(2) Repair is finished as soon as
practicable, but before six months after the leak was detected.
(e) Delay of repair beyond a
hazardous waste management unit shutdown will be allowed for a valve if valve
assembly replacement is necessary during the hazardous waste management unit
shutdown, valve assembly supplies have been depleted, and valve assembly
supplies had been sufficiently stocked before the supplies were depleted. Delay
of repair beyond the next hazardous waste management unit shutdown will not be
allowed unless the next hazardous waste management unit shutdown occurs sooner
than six months after the first hazardous waste management unit
shutdown.
